Alchemy CMS Guides

These guides are designed to make you familiar in working with the open source Content Management System Alchemy CMS v3.0.0

Alchemy is not a common CMS.

Alchemy is rather a CMS framework. It enables you to build your own CMS.

The name speaks for itself: Alchemy is a kind of chemical construction kit for developers that want to build professional web-applications in a very short time.

Also content managers are enthusiastic about Alchemy CMS because of its clear and powerful user interface that is very easy to use and intuitive to learn.

Learn to work with Alchemy CMS

We highly recommend to read the following first steps guides to learn about Ruby, Rails and the archtitecture of Alchemy's powerful content storage system.

1.) First steps

Getting Started

Everything you need to know to install and create your first Alchemy CMS project.

Alchemy´s Architecture

How Alchemy CMS is working.

The Alchemy approach

How to organize content in Alchemy

2.) Basics

Pages

What are pages and how do they work.

Page layouts

What are page layouts and how do they work.

Cells

What are page-cells and how do they work.

Elements

What are elements and how do they work.

Essences

What are essences and how do they work.

Configure Alchemy

How to change Alchemy´s configuration options and what do they mean.

Upgrading Alchemy

Learn how to upgrade Alchemy to newest version

3.) Best practices

How to create a blog template

Best practice in creating an editable blog template.

How to create a form

Best practice in creating (contact) form.

How to create an image slider

Best Practice in creating image slider.

Render images

How to work with images and use the powerful Fleximage templates.

4.) Customization guides

Customizing the Richtext Editor

Learn how to customize the TinyMCE richtext editor.

5.) Advanced topics

Create Essences

How to create essences.

Create Modules

How to create custom modules.

Custom Authentication

How to add you own custom authentication.

Extending Alchemy

How to extend Alchemy core functionality.

6.) Deployment

Deploying on RailsHoster

How to deploy your Alchems site on RailsHoster.